Output 764c4916635a17943d15c2ca7cc9e27230c640475d8b44e4b7945aa3e47ecaeb:5

value
2079867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1310b792c561367d75174bb7ead53e76b2798cd7 OP_EQUAL
address
33RpniEtcTH9h9xcWkZeEYZY2Cgkafx4FW
transaction
764c4916635a17943d15c2ca7cc9e27230c640475d8b44e4b7945aa3e47ecaeb
confirmations
449982
spent
true